Transaction cbf36f3291e5eb9c71120faf7737726cb50fa85613244c1172095fa8112a5e1f

2 Input
2 Outputs
  • cbf36f3291e5eb9c71120faf7737726cb50fa85613244c1172095fa8112a5e1f:0
  • value  2108761
    address  32cnQMYuxHaBTejTi2fk16xvUKSfEVfxWK
  • cbf36f3291e5eb9c71120faf7737726cb50fa85613244c1172095fa8112a5e1f:1
  • value  1628324
    address  3KzJkM8RzpfWipedPjqboWub3ayZegWs5J